The invention provides a method for accessing physical machines in cloud computing systems, including creating virtual networks by several nodes configured in virtual clusters, and connecting all nodes to the first switch, and connecting at least one physical machine in the physical cluster to the second switch that communicates with the first switch; all physical machines in the physical cluster do not distinguish functional nodes from the cloud. The platform dynamically configures the configuration parameters of the physical machine to be accessed and the VLAN ID allocated by the virtual network to the port corresponding to the second switch of the physical network card belonging to the physical machine to be accessed, and defines at least one node in the virtual cluster as a computing node. This method improves the security and smoothness of physical machine access to cloud computing system, avoids the phenomenon of traffic convergence at the physical cluster end, saves public network IP resources, and improves data access efficiency, security and physical machine compatibility between virtual machine and physical machine.
【技术实现步骤摘要】
在云计算系统中接入物理机的方法
本专利技术涉及云计算
,尤其涉及一种在云计算系统中接入物理机的方法。
技术介绍
在云计算环境下,程序、应用、数据库等运行在物理服务器(即物理机,PM)中。用户(guest)登录虚拟机(VM),通过网络访问部署上述程序、应用或者数据库的物理服务器。多个虚拟机之间通过软件定义网络(SND)技术提供虚拟网络功能,用以实现多个虚拟机之间或者容器(Docker)之间或者虚拟机与容器之间基于VLAN、VXLAN、GRE或者GENEVE类型的网络通信。随着虚拟机数量的不断增加,对由多个物理机所构成的物理集群的规模提出了更高的要求。为了应对用户对虚拟机的访问需求及计算能力的提高,就需要在物理集群中部署更多的物理机或者物理服务器。在此场景中就要对物理集群的前端部署可编程的物理交换机。结合图1所示,由于各个物理机制造厂商所采用的通信指令的不同,从而造成在物理集群中部署物理机(通常为增加物理机)时存在物理机兼容性不佳的缺陷。同时,在该现有技术中,物理集群作为资源池中形成计算节点、存储节点或者网络节点的部分,只能依靠管理员对物理机与虚拟网络进行网络协 ...
【技术保护点】
1.在云计算系统中接入物理机的方法,其特征在于,包括:在虚拟集群中所配置的若干节点创建虚拟网络,并将所有节点接入第一交换机,将物理集群中的至少一个物理机均接入与第一交换机相互通信的第二交换机;其中,所述物理集群中的所有物理机不区分功能性节点,而由云平台将待接入的物理机的配置参数以及虚拟网络所分配的VLAN ID动态地配置到所述待接入的物理机所属的物理网卡在第二交换机所对应的端口,并将虚拟集群中的至少一个节点定义为计算节点。
【技术特征摘要】
1.在云计算系统中接入物理机的方法,其特征在于,包括:在虚拟集群中所配置的若干节点创建虚拟网络,并将所有节点接入第一交换机,将物理集群中的至少一个物理机均接入与第一交换机相互通信的第二交换机;其中,所述物理集群中的所有物理机不区分功能性节点,而由云平台将待接入的物理机的配置参数以及虚拟网络所分配的VLANID动态地配置到所述待接入的物理机所属的物理网卡在第二交换机所对应的端口,并将虚拟集群中的至少一个节点定义为计算节点。2.根据权利要求1所述的方法,其特征在于,所述配置参数包括:待接入的物理机的MAC地址信息、待接入的物理机所属的物理网卡接入第二交换机所对应的端口信息及待接入的物理机的权限。3.根据权利要求1所述的方法,其特征在于,所述第一交换机与第二交换机之间配置防火墙、二层交换机或者三层交换机中的一个或者多个。4.根据权利要求1所述的方法,其特征在于,所述虚拟网络由VXLAN虚拟网络、GRE虚拟网络、VLAN虚拟网络、GENEVE虚拟网络中的一种或者任意两种虚拟网络所组成的混合型虚拟网络。5.根据权利要求4所述的方法,其特征在于,所述虚拟集群与第一交换机之间基于VXLAN虚拟网络、GRE虚拟网络、VLAN虚拟网络或者GENEVE虚拟网络进行隔离,所述物理集群与第二交换机之间基于VLAN进行隔离。6.根据权利要求4所述的方法,其特征在于,所述物理网卡与第二交换机连接的端口的工作模式为Access模式,以自动添加或者移除VlanTag。7.根据权利要求1至6中任一项所述的方法,其特征在于,将虚拟集群中的至少一个节点定义为计...
【专利技术属性】
技术研发人员:许广彬,谭瑞忠,濮天晖,张银滨,郭晓,仇大玉,胡进,黄茂峰,
申请(专利权)人:无锡华云数据技术服务有限公司,
类型:发明
国别省市:江苏,32
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。